Fall Guys Developer Teases Season 4 Details

Fall Guys developer Mediatonic stated on Twitter that it will reveal Season 4's release date on March 15.

Comments

It's been a little while since Fall Guys has gotten any new content, but that's set to change. Developer Mediatonic announced in a tweet that it will reveal a trailer with the release date of the game's upcoming Season 4 on March 15. Additionally, Mediatonic said it will activate double Fame Points around that time, though we don't know for how long.

Fall Guys has been in the news quite a bit recently, especially following the announcement that Fortnite developer Epic Games has bought Mediatonic, further expanding its family-friendly battle royale empire. Based on a cryptic tweet, it appears that Season 4 is going to take the egg-men of Fall Guys into the future, though what exactly that means remains to be seen.

Mediatonic also recently announced that Fall Guys is coming to Nintendo Switch this summer, as well as Xbox, the next phase of its stated goal to get Fall Guys onto every major platform. The most recent content update added a new level and more costumes to the game.
